## 实现Python 3D坐标的步骤 为了让新手开发者更好地理解如何实现Python 3D坐标,我将按照以下步骤进行解释。这些步骤可以让你在一个3D空间中定位物体的位置。 ### 步骤概述 首先,让我们来看一下整个实现过程的步骤概述。下面的表格展示了实现Python 3D坐标的主要步骤。 | 步骤 | 描述 | | --- | --- | | 1 | 安装必要的库 | | 2 | 创建3
原创 2023-09-16 04:42:39
141阅读
# 如何在Python设置3D图像坐标 ## 概述 在Python中,使用Matplotlib库可以方便地创建3D图像。设置3D图像的坐标需要按照一定的流程进行,下面将详细介绍如何实现。 ### 流程图 ```mermaid flowchart TD A(开始) B(导入必要的库) C(生成数据) D(创建3D坐标轴) E(设置坐标轴标签) F
原创 5月前
51阅读
3dmax坐标轴全解本节主要讲解3dmax的坐标轴的显示、隐藏;常用坐标系;编辑坐标轴;所有物体坐标轴归零等内容。1. 3dmax坐标轴的显示方式:正常显示,简易显示,隐藏三种。正常显示与简易显示的快捷键为X;有时不注意误点击会或大神操作故意隐藏坐标轴,调出方法:视图—显示变换Gizmo(Z)2. 坐标轴切换快捷键:X轴 F5,Y轴 F6,Z轴 F7,XY面与YZ面ZX面、ZY面切换 F8。 在简
# 用Python绘制3D坐标图 在数据可视化中,绘制3D坐标图是一种强大的方式,可以显示三个变量之间的关系。在Python中,我们可以使用不同的库来实现这一目标,比如Matplotlib和Plotly。本文将介绍如何使用Matplotlib库来绘制3D坐标图,并展示一些示例代码。 ## Matplotlib库简介 Matplotlib是一个用于绘制数据图形的Python库。它提供了广泛的功
原创 10月前
54阅读
3D坐标系是3D游戏开发的基础概念。一般3D软件都是采用笛卡尔坐标系来描述物体的坐标信息。笛卡尔坐标系分为左手坐标系和右手坐标系:左手坐标系是Y轴指向上方,X轴指向右方,Z轴指向前方。右手坐标系是Y轴指向上方,X轴指向右方,Z轴指向后方。在Unity中使用的是左手坐标系,其中X轴代表水平方向,Y轴代表垂直方向,而Z轴代表深度。Unity有如下几种坐标系统。1,全局坐标系(world coordin
5/20/2008 5:38:31 AM通过坐标变换将3D空间的图元转换成2D图元的过程:主要为世界变换->视图变换->投影变换->视口变换3D场景中的任何物体,都是由一个一个三角形组成的。而三角形位置信息的就是其各个顶点的三维坐标。这是用来在模型中存储的,而要把物体显示在屏幕上,还需要将它们转换成显示器上的二维坐标。这就需要对每个点实施一套 3D to 2D 的转换公式,在Di
# Android 3D坐标科普 在Android开发中,我们经常需要处理3D坐标,用于实现一些炫酷的界面效果,比如3D旋转、3D动画等。本文将介绍Android中的3D坐标概念,并演示如何在代码中使用它们来实现一些简单的效果。 ## 什么是3D坐标 在二维平面中,我们通常使用(x, y)坐标来表示一个点的位置。而在3D空间中,我们需要使用(x, y, z)坐标来表示一个点的位置。其中,x轴
原创 7月前
24阅读
01 配置工程坐标系、以工程坐标进行查询或定位测绘版会员可以配置整个三维场景的工程坐标系、地方坐标系,主要用于坐标查询和坐标定位。其中,若需要配置地方坐标系,需要添加至少4个控制点进行4/7参计算。工程坐标系配置完成后,可以进行坐标查询和坐标定位。坐标查询是通过鼠标左键点击场景内的任意位置,查询出对应的经纬度坐标和工程坐标坐标定位是通过输入坐标值,点击“定位”可显示地图上对应的位置,并
转载 2023-07-09 21:59:56
192阅读
  在3ds Max中创建模型时,为了表示自身所处的位置和姿态,模型会自动生成一个坐标系。为了表述方便,以下统一称作模型坐标系。与之相对应的,在3ds Max中还会有一个系统坐标系,其原点位置与三维坐标轴的指向固定,不随模型的位置姿态变化发生改变。模型坐标系的原点在系统坐标系所处的位置表示模型的位置,模型坐标系的三个坐标轴与系统坐标系三个坐标轴的旋转关系表示了模型的姿态。   本场景模型链接:  
转载 6月前
28阅读
# 如何用Python设置3D坐标轴的颜色为白色 作为一名经验丰富的开发者,我很乐意帮助你解决这个问题。在本文中,我将向你展示如何使用Python设置3D坐标轴的颜色为白色。我将按照以下步骤进行说明: 1. 导入必要的库 2. 创建3D坐标3. 设置坐标轴的颜色为白色 下面是每个步骤需要执行的操作和相应的代码,我会在代码注释中解释每一行代码的用途。 ## 1. 导入必要的库 首先,我
原创 2023-08-03 10:50:42
202阅读
# Python显示3D坐标系的实现步骤 ## 1. 准备工作 在开始实现Python显示3D坐标系之前,我们需要确保你已经安装了Python和相关的库,如matplotlib和numpy。如果没有安装,可以通过以下命令在命令行中安装: ``` pip install matplotlib numpy ``` ## 2. 创建3D坐标系 ### 2.1 导入所需库 首先,我们需要导入matpl
原创 8月前
134阅读
## Python 3D 坐标轴位置实现步骤 ### 1. 导入必要的库 在开始之前,需要导入一些必要的库来帮助我们实现3D坐标轴的位置。 ```python import numpy as np import matplotlib.pyplot as plt from mpl_toolkits.mplot3d import Axes3D ``` ### 2. 创建坐标轴对象 在创建3D
原创 2023-08-26 15:09:37
408阅读
# Python改变3D坐标顺序 在3D图表中,坐标轴的顺序对于数据的呈现具有重要的影响。有时候我们需要改变坐标轴的顺序,以便更好地展示数据。在Python中,我们可以通过一些库来实现这一功能,比如Matplotlib。 ## Matplotlib库介绍 Matplotlib是一个Python绘图库,可以用来生成各种类型的图表,包括2D3D图表。它提供了丰富的功能和定制选项,可以满足各种
原创 2月前
15阅读
Panda3D是一款开源的,完全免费的引擎,可用于实时3D游戏,可视化,模拟和实验 。其丰富的功能可以根据您的特定工作流程和开发需求轻松定制。通过易于使用的API公开显卡的全部功能。Panda3D结合了C ++的速度和Python的易用性,可以在不牺牲性能的情况下为您提供快速的开发速度。Panda3D完全免费使用,没有版税,许可证付款,注册或任何类型的费用 - 甚至用于商业用途。根据许可BSD许可
# Python3 3D坐标轴 ## 引言 在数据可视化领域,3D图是一种非常强大的工具,可以用于展示复杂的数据关系。Python是一种流行的编程语言,具有丰富的数据分析和可视化库。本文将介绍如何使用Python3创建一个带有坐标轴的3D图,并提供代码示例。 ## 3D图的坐标轴 在3D图中,坐标轴表示了数据的三个维度。通常情况下,坐标轴由三个相互垂直的线段组成,分别表示X轴、Y轴和Z轴
原创 8月前
75阅读
自身坐标系(Local Space,模型(局部)坐标系) 通常每当创建一个3D物体时都有自己的坐标系,从而能够简化建模的过程,因为不需要去考虑除自身以外的因素,如图:              当然,自身坐标系的魅力不仅仅是这样,倘若要对一个物体绕着自身某一个顶点旋转,我想将坐标原点放在顶点上比放在其他任意
原创 2013-01-31 19:14:30
1002阅读
3D笛卡尔坐标 3D笛卡尔坐标系故名思议则是在2D坐标系的基础上增加了一个维度,命名其为z轴,当然z轴也应有其正方向,因此出现了两种坐标系:左手坐标系(LHS)和右手坐标系(RHS)(用左手或右手握住z轴,如果其他手指从x轴绕到y轴,则大拇指将指向z轴的正方向)。                &nb
原创 2013-01-30 19:37:04
1930阅读
[ 更新 ]更好的方法见[用抽象代数讨论仿射变换和仿射空间中的坐标变换] ,以下是之前的内容。 以下的推导 结论是正确的,可是过程有点懵。 以下使用行向量: e1=(1,0,0) e2=(0,1,0) e3=(0,0,1) i, j, k是三个线性无关的向量。它们在e1,e2,e3坐标系下的坐标也记
# Python 3D坐标轴范围 在可视化数据的过程中,我们经常需要调整坐标轴的范围以展示数据的不同特征。在Python中,我们可以使用matplotlib库来绘制3D图,并且通过指定坐标轴的范围来实现我们的需求。本文将介绍如何在Python中绘制3D图,并调整坐标轴的范围。 ## 安装matplotlib库 首先,我们需要安装matplotlib库。可以使用pip命令来安装: ```
原创 8月前
197阅读
因为一些工作学习原因,也是对这些引擎抱有一种研究学习的向往,所以最近立了一个flag,研究下panda3d,选择panda3d第一是因为开源,第二个是因为整个引擎虽然底层是c++写的,但是确是一个完完整整可以套用python去做开发的引擎,也是这一点吸引了我,虽然也可以用c++开发,最后一点就是因为panda3d对比了下其他几个开源引擎,感觉该有的引擎模块也比较全,操作和调用起来也比较容易。另一方
  • 1
  • 2
  • 3
  • 4
  • 5